31/05/ · A quote in an essay is an excellent tool if used correctly. It supports your thesis and makes your whole text more versatile. Besides, it works in your favor if you introduce interesting and original citations – it shows your ability to work with sources and understand them deeply. At the same time, you need to know how to put a quote in an essay 09/04/ · How to quote a source in an essay will depend on how long the essay is and the citation style you’re using. To quote a source correctly in your essay, you must consider the following: 1. Ensure your quoted text has quotation marks. 2. The original author should be well cited. 3.
